Pros

  • Beautiful Keney Park for outdoor recreation
  • Trolley line into and out of the neighborhood
  • Park River runs through the north part of the neighborhood

Cons

  • Schools rated among the lowest in the state
Blue Hills serves as the University of Hartford's 2nd campus home, after being relocated from the downtown area in the 1950's. The University contributes  to the overall atmosphere of the area and the ongoing efforts to revitalize the residential and commercial districts.
